Frank is in an airplane flying at 14,080 ft above sea level. He wants to land the airplane on a runway that is 22 ft below sea l
evel. What was the total vertical distance between his current height and the runway?
1 answer:
The total distance between the airplane and the runway is 14102 ft.
The total height distance between the airplane and the runway can be solved through the equation:
14,080 ft + 22ft = <span>
14102 ft</span>Since the runway is below sea level, it adds to the total distance.
